L-1 visas are available to employees of an international firm with offices in both the USA and abroad. L1 Visa. The visa permits such international workers to relocate to the corporation's United States workplace after having worked abroad for the company for a minimum of one constant year within the previous 3 before admission in the United States

One L-1 visa can allow multiple workers entry into the USA. Partners of L-1 visa owners are enabled to work without limitation in the US (making use of an L-2 visa) event to condition, and the L-1 visa may legally be used as a stepping stone to a permit under the doctrine of twin intent.

In 2019, Indian nationals received 18,354 L-1 visas, accounting for 23.8% of all L-1 visas provided in 2019. According to USCIS information, the biggest companies to get L-1 visas in 2019 were Tata Working as a consultant with 1,542 authorized L-1 visa petitions, Infosys with 517, Amazon with 455, Mindful with 382, and Deloitte with 305.

Congress developed the L-1 visa in 1970. It was introduced as a "noncontroversial amendment" for international American companies. The original visa called for that the job tenure match straight prior to looking for the business transfer. Congress originally did not specify "specialized understanding". In 1980, the State Department released 26,535 L-1 visas.

Major Indian outsourcing companies such as Tata, Infosys, and Wipro progressively utilized the L-1 copyright team American international companies. Half of Tata's workers brought to the United States came on L-1 visas.

By 2000, Immigration and National Service videotaped 294,658 visa access. In 2002, Congress allowed L-1 visa spouses, who are on an L-2 visa, the permission to work openly within the USA. In 2003, the Senate Judiciary Board held a hearing on the L-1 visa. In monetary year 2004, the variety of L-1B visas surpassed the number of L-1A visas.


Candidates who are in the United States at the time of the declaring of the I-129 can ask for a modification of status from their existing nonimmigrant standing (i.e. site visitor, trainee, etc), as long as they remain in standing at the time of the declaring of the I-129. If they head out of condition after the declaring, however prior to authorization, there is no unfavorable effect, and the individual does not build up illegal existence.

Youngsters of the main L-1 can go to school. The spouse of the primary L-1 has an automated right to work in the USA. Kids can decline paid work. The partner can, but need not, use with the USCIS for employment authorization after showing up in the United States and, after issuance of the Work Consent File (EAD, Kind I-765), may thereafter work for any company.

An individual in L-1 status usually may work just for the seeking business. If the L-1 worker gets in based on an L-1 blanket, nevertheless, it usually is feasible for the employee to be relocated the very same ability to any kind of various other associated firm detailed on the covering. The L-1 visa program has been criticized for several reasons.

In one example, The U.S. Department of Labor fined Electronics for Imaging $3,500 for paying its L-1 visa workers $1.21 an hour and functioning a few of them approximately 122 hours a week. Some industry agents have actually charged business of making use of the L-1 program to change united state employees. Critics and federal government officials have actually explained exactly how the visa program does not define "specialized knowledge" for international employees in the L-1B visa group.
